Alright so i need to shave my legs tomorrow or Thursday morning (yay valentine's day lol. gotta try and look nice! thank goodness my boyfriend totally doesnt care about my kp, dermatitis, or rosacea!) Now the big question is... what should i do?! I'm worried about shaving (always irritation ya know?) and those Veet creams just BURN and then again, cause irritation. Plus they don't get all the hair. Any suggestions for the best way to shave without irritating all these KP bumps?

Electric Shavers!

The best are the ones with individual heads, but I remebered that some time ago, I bought a nice one at Walgreens. It wasn't with individual heads, it wasn't expensive at all, maybe $20 or so. It was purple, don't remember the brand, sorry.

Electric shavers do not irritate and it shaves every contour of your body without hurting your skin.

Hope this can help you~ Good Luck!
